Responsibilities :
- Assessment and Evaluation : Perform comprehensive respiratory assessments on patients in the critical care unit; evaluate respiratory status, oxygenation, and ventilatory needs
- Ventilator Management : Set up and manage mechanical ventilators for patients requiring respiratory support; monitor and adjust ventilator settings based on patient response and physician orders
- Oxygen Therapy : Administer and monitor oxygen therapy for patients with respiratory insufficiency; ensure proper oxygen delivery systems are in place and functioning effectively
- Airway Management : Assist with airway management procedures, including intubation and extubation; perform tracheostomy care and maintenance as needed
- Therapeutic Interventions : Administer therapeutic aerosol medications and other respiratory treatments; conduct chest physiotherapy and airway clearance techniques
- Patient Education : Educate patients and their families on respiratory conditions and therapeutic interventions; provide instructions on home care and self-management
- Collaboration with Healthcare Team : Work closely with physicians, nurses, and other healthcare professionals to coordinate patient care; participate in multidisciplinary rounds
- Documentation : Maintain accurate and timely documentation of respiratory assessments and interventions, including ventilator settings, oxygen levels, and patient responses
- Emergency Response : Respond to respiratory emergencies in the critical care unit; assist with c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) as needed
